The way is very beautiful, the pine forest and mountains and lake! The landscape is fantastic! Iike that the cable car was not over crowded, so the round trip was really comfortable and valuable.
Ease of Booking: I booked just a few minutes before hopping on the cable car! The price was the same as what’s published on the site, no extra charges. Location: The cable car ride was about 15 minutes long (around 3km), with a max of 4 people per cabin. We got the roundtrip ticket since the destination seemed quite far and there weren’t many taxis or cars available nearby. Just made sure we were able to get to ride the cable car before the last trip @ 5pm! The views were absolutely perfect panoramic sights of Da Lat’s mountains and city skyline. A relaxing and scenic experience. Make sure to check your itinerary the cable car opens at 7-5pm only.

The cable car ride was smooth and offered breathtaking views of Da Lat’s mountains, forests, and valleys. It’s also a convenient way to reach Truc Lam Monastery, so you can visit both in one trip. However, keep in mind that it closes every Thursday afternoon for maintenance. Definitely worth trying if you’re in the area!

  • Experience the Da Lat cable car going straight to Truc Lam Zen Monastery and enjoy the panoramic view of Da Lat
  • Robin Hill Cable Car is the bridge between two famous attractions in Da Lat, Robin Hill and Truc Lam Zen Monastery
  • Your trip to Dalat will be more complete when you have the opportunity to fully admire the beauty of Da Lat city from above.

Take a break from the hustle and bustle of the city and go on a relaxing trip up to the mountains. Enjoy the fresh air of Da Lat on a cable car ride that will take you to Truc Lam Monastery. Witness the breathtaking panoramic views of the mountains, pine forests, and farm during your ride. Have the chance to take amazing pictures of these sites as you relax in a modern cabin. Once you reach Truc Lam, make sure you visit the monastery to immerse yourself in the tranquility of its surrounding environment
